2 INTRODUCTION What is Watermarking? Watermarking issues a) Capacity
The optimum amount of data that can be embedded in a given signal b) Transparency Embed data such that it does not perceptually degrade the underlying content c) Security Information embedded has not been tampered, forged or even removed

4 Why DCT, not DFT or FFT The DCT concentrates energy into lower order coefficients better than does the DFT for image data. The DCT is purely real, the DFT is complex (magnitude and phase). An N-point DCT has the same frequency resolution as closely related to a 2N-point DFT. Assuming a periodic input, the magnitude of the DFT coefficients is spatially invariant (phase of the input does not matter). This is not true for the DCT.

5 DCT is similar to the Fast Fourier Transform (FFT),
but can approximate lines well with fewer coefficients.
